AI Technical Summary
Existing recycled polyethylene solutions for jacketing materials suffer from poor mechanical properties, such as the ESCR (Environmental Stress Crack Resistance) and tensile strain at break, which severely limit their end-use applications, particularly in jacketing applications, where a failure time of >1000 hours is desirable. In addition to that there is usually a problem with tensile strain at break values, whereby the end-use applications are severely limited.
A mixed-plastic-polyethylene composition comprising a mixed-plastic-polyethylene primary recycling blend, a secondary component of virgin high-density polyethylene, and a second virgin high-density polyethylene, with specific carbon atom units and densities, blended and extruded to achieve excellent ESCR performance and strain hardening, suitable for cable jacketing.
The composition achieves ESCR performance of >1000 hours, preferably >2000 hours, with good strain hardening and mechanical properties comparable to virgin polyethylene blends, suitable for cable jacketing applications.
